Yes — you can sell a car that still has finance owing or a PPSR registration against it, but you have to resolve the security interest as part of the sale.

A buyer who does a PPSR search will see the registration, and if they buy without it being cleared, the finance company may be able to repossess the car from them. So the registration has to be dealt with — before or at settlement — for the sale to give the buyer clean title.

A registered interest is a deal-breaker for an informed buyer until it's resolved.

What a buyer sees when they search

Any buyer doing a $2 PPSR search on the car will see whether a security interest is registered against it, along with the secured party's details.

The PPSR tells buyers to talk to the seller about having a registration removed before they buy, and warns that going ahead can put them at risk of repossession if money is still owed (ppsr.gov.au — understand your car search result). A dated clear search certificate is what protects them (ppsr.gov.au — how the PPSR protects buyers).


Your two options for selling

Clear the finance before you list, or settle it out of the sale proceeds.

  1. Pay it out and discharge it first

    Pay out the finance, have the secured party discharge the registration, then sell with clean title already in place. This is the simplest experience for the buyer.

  2. Settle it at the point of sale

    The amount owing is paid to the finance company from the sale proceeds, and the registration discharged as part of settlement. Common where the payout figure is close to the sale price.


If the registration is a previous owner's

Sometimes the registration isn't your finance at all — it's left over from a previous owner, or was lodged in error. That's a removal question, not a payout one: see how to remove an incorrect registration or, if it's stuck, your options when it won't come off.

Sources: Personal Property Securities Register (ppsr.gov.au) — understand your car search result and how the PPSR protects buyers and lessees. The PPSR is operated by the Australian Financial Security Authority (AFSA).
